Nice little tip and sure I have one of these lying around. How would you scribe a cupboard fitted into a fire place side recess where the cupboard sticks out from the recess and fireplace side wall by about 15cm?
Hi there🖐If I understand correctly, your cupboard sticks out past the fireplace recess 150mm🤔In this case the scribe must be either set back so it is slightly behind the front face of the recess and scribed at this point👍This will be tricky as you will need to mark the scribe without the unit in place. I would cut my panel to be scribed tight to the top and bottom of the opening, wedge it in perfectly plumb and upright, and carefully measure from the other side, accommodating the cupboard width, to get my scribe point, and scribe the wall from there🫡Hope this helps🤞Cheers Del
